13-Docosen-1-ol, (13Z)- structure

13-Docosen-1-ol, (13Z)-

TL;DR: 13-Docosen-1-ol, (13Z)- (CAS 629-98-1) is a chemical compound with molecular formula C22H44O and molecular weight 324.34 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.

docos-13-en-1-ol

Also Known As: cis-13-Docosenol, Erucyl alcohol, docos-13-enol, docos-13-en-1-ol, (Z)-Docos-13-enol

CAS: 629-98-1
Molecular Formula C22H44O
Molecular Weight 324.34 g/mol
LogP 9.6
Topological Polar Surface Area 20.2 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 1
Rotatable Bonds 19
Exact Mass 324.3392
Heavy Atoms 23
Complexity 222.0

Chemical Identifiers

CAS Number 629-98-1
SMILES CCCCCCCCC=CCCCCCCCCCCCCO
InChIKey CFOQKXQWGLAKSK-UHFFFAOYSA-N

Property Insights of 13-Docosen-1-ol, (13Z)-

The XLogP value of 9.6 indicates that 13-Docosen-1-ol, (13Z)- is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 20.2 Ų, 13-Docosen-1-ol, (13Z)- ex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 13-Docosen-1-ol, (13Z)- has 1 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
